Drain unblocking services involve clearing blockages within household or commercial drainage systems to restore proper flow. When drains become slow or stop draining altogether, professional contractors can identify the cause of the obstruction and remove it efficiently. Common methods include using specialized tools such as drain snakes, high-pressure water jets, or CCTV cameras to locate and eliminate the blockage. These services aim to resolve issues quickly, helping to prevent further damage or inconvenience caused by backed-up or foul-smelling drains.
Clogged drains can result from a variety of problems, including the buildup of grease, soap scum, hair, or debris that accumulates over time. Sometimes, tree roots may invade underground pipes, causing significant blockages. In other cases, objects accidentally flushed down toilets or drains can create stubborn obstructions. Drain unblocking services are designed to address these issues, restoring normal drainage and reducing the risk of overflows, unpleasant odors, or water damage within the property.

Knowing when to seek drain unblocking services can save homeowners and property managers from costly repairs and disruptions. Signs of a blocked drain include slow drainage, gurgling sounds, foul odors, or water backing up in sinks, toilets, or tubs. If these issues persist despite basic cleaning efforts, it’s advisable to contact a professional. Experienced service providers can diagnose the problem accurately and recommend the most appropriate solution, helping to keep drainage systems running smoothly and preventing future issues.
The overview below groups typical Drain Unblocking proj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Maple Valley,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ine drain unblocking jobs in Maple Valley often range from $150 to $350. Many common issues, such as minor clogs or blockages, fall within this band. Local contractors usually handle these efficiently within this price range.
Moderate Projects - More substantial drain issues, like persistent blockages or partial pipe obstructions, generally cost between $350 and $800. These projects are common and may require specialized equipment or techniques for resolution.
Major Repairs - Extensive drain problems, such as damaged pipes or significant system backups, can range from $800 to $2,500. These higher costs reflect the complexity and scope of work involved, though they are less frequent than smaller jobs.
Full Replacement - Complete drain or pipe system replacements in Maple Valley often exceed $3,000 and can reach $5,000 or more for larger, more complex projects. These are typically reserved for severe issues requiring comprehensive work by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drain blockages? Drain blockages can be caused by a variety of issues, including accumulated debris, grease buildup, hair, soap scum, or foreign objects that obstruct the flow of water in pipes.
How do professionals typically unblock drains? Local contractors may use methods such as drain snakes, augers, or high-pressure water jetting to remove obstructions and restore proper drainage.
Are there signs that indicate a drain is blocked? Common signs include slow draining water, unpleasant odors,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in sinks, toilets, or showers.
Can drain unblocking prevent future issues? Regular maintenance and timely professional interventions can help prevent recurring blockages and maintain the efficiency of drainage systems.
What types of drains can local service providers unblock? They can handle various drain types, including kitchen sinks, bathroom drains, toilets, outdoor drains, and main sewer lines.
